Hi, congratulations on supporting your partner on this wonderful journey! I’ve had a lot of large volume growth. And smoothies have definitely been a help. Because that way I can add the powdered Moringa and Shatavari as well as similar additions that you mention.

However, there was just a study out of UC Davis. That banana knocks down the absorption of almost all the good stuff you add into smoothies! Especially phenols and flavonoids, which is what you want for health purposes and strong skin. That’s all the good stuff that’s coming from berries. So I would omit bananas, and if you can dairy products. Again, dairy blocks out the absorption of a lot of good phenols, antioxidants And iron.
